Scaling Your Manufacturing: Tips on Volume Production

Whether you have a startup or are scaling your business, manufacturing and supply volumes are one of the most challenging aspects of product design.

Scalability—in the context of manufacturing—refers to your ability to increase production output to meet growing demand without compromising quality or efficiency. 

Scalability is a crucial aspect of any business, allowing it to adapt to market conditions, embrace new technologies, and meet increasing customer demands.
